When Bash prompts you for a command, a library called readline handles your keystrokes. Readline lacks many features users have come to expect. Flyline is a readline replacement that provides an enhanced line editing experience with: - Intellisense style autosuggestions - Change directory using your prompt - Rich prompt customizations, (asynchronous widgets), and animations - Fuzzy history searching - Mouse support (click to move cursor, select text) - Improvements to Bash's tab completion - Synthesize tab completion suggestions with flycomp - Agent assisted command writing - Tooltips - Text selection - Auto close brackets and quotes - Syntax highlighting - Runs in the same process as Bash - Cursor animations and styles Flyline is similar to ble.sh but is written in Rust and uses ratatui.rs to more easily draw complex user interfaces.
